## Alert: PixelWipe EXIF Scrub Failures

PixelWipe couldn't strip metadata from a batch of uploads — usually a weird camera format or a truncated file. Affected images are quarantined automatically, so nothing private leaks. Just requeue the batch after the parser update lands. The requeue how-to lives on the page below.

runbook for yajof-tafop: https://grafana.zemvarworks.corp/view/view/pages/c5d4c9930e24

The Copperleaf loyalty-points ledger enforces hard limits. Contractors: do not batch more than the cap per write, and expect throttling past the daily accrual ceiling. Redemptions over the threshold require a settlement check. Violations return a quota error, not a partial write. The enforced constants are listed below.

limits module of kajop-fahaf:
RATE_LIMITS = {
    "ulaael": 5,
    "zorath": 2,
    "wenix": 5,
    "oliwyn": 5,
}

## ORM refactor: what support needs to know

We're slowly carving up the old Mudbrick ORM layer in the Harbinger app, so you'll see two query paths in the logs for a while — lines tagged `legacy-orm` and `querykit`. That's expected, not a bug. If a customer reports slow saves, note which tag appears and attach it to the ticket. To poke at records yourself, use the read-only diagnostics endpoint, which authenticates with the internal key below.

API key for taduf-yahif: qvz11-nMDtAWg6H2u

Ticket LNT-402: The Barrowby secrets vault locked itself during CI — our new SQL linting rules flagged the migration files, the pipeline retried the unseal step three times, and boom, lockout. Rules themselves are fine (keyword casing, no SELECT *), just shouldn't gate the unseal stage. Review the pipeline change attached. To unseal and rerun the job, use the recovery passphrase below.

vault phrase of yajef-yadup = ulawyn-isteth-briwyn-istax